Cardi B has seemingly responded to claims she destroyed the set of Saturday Night Live (SNL) when she appeared as a musical guest on January 31.
Sources told the outlet that after hearing a joke about Nicki's affiliation with Donald Trump's MAGA movement, Cardi allegedly started destroying equipment; Nicki and Trump pictured on January 28
Cardi responded to the fan, seeming to imply that the tie to Trump and Nicki was no coincidence as she said, 'Now all of a sudden random stories coming out …like please -_-.'
It comes after earlier this week she and Bruesewitz argued online about his claim that Cardi was involved with a Cybara report stating that Minaj's tweets in support of MAGA have been 'amplified by an army of bots and coordinated activity.'
